新闻资讯
看你所看,想你所想

引导程序是什么问题 引导程序的定义和作用

1、引导程序的定义

引导程序是操作系统中非常重要的一个组成部分,主要是负责启动计算机并加载操作系统。不论是传统BIOS引导还是UEFI引导,都依赖于引导程序。因此,引导程序的稳定性和安全性都是重要的问题。

2、引导程序的稳定性问题

引导程序的稳定性对系统的正常运行非常关键。如果引导程序出现问题,就会导致整个操作系统无法启动。所以,开发人员需要充分考虑引导程序的各种可能问题,如硬件环境变化导致的启动问题、软件环境变化导致的启动问题、引导记录区损坏等问题。

此外,为了保证引导程序的稳定性,开发人员应该注意代码的简洁性和可维护性,避免过多的底层操作和算法优化等,确保程序的易维护性和可靠性。

3、引导程序的安全性问题

引导程序的安全性问题也非常重要。在引导过程中,恶意软件可以通过篡改引导程序来获取系统的权限,甚至破坏整个系统。为了保证引导程序的安全性,开发人员需要对代码进行安全审计,防范各种攻击手段如代码注入、跨站点请求伪造、缓冲区溢出等。

此外,引导程序要支持数字签名验证,确保只有经过授权的程序可以启动。同时,开发人员还需要注意系统的安全设计,如安全模式设置、用户身份验证等,有效防止系统遭受攻击。

4、引导程序的优化问题

引导程序的优化是提高系统性能和响应速度的重要方面。在引导过程中,一些不必要的操作和延迟可能会导致系统启动时间延长,影响用户体验。为了提高启动速度,开发人员需要仔细优化引导程序代码、避免重复加载程序、进行文件压缩等操作。

此外,引导程序的优化也需要灵活选择存储介质和引导方式,如使用硬盘引导、USB引导、网络引导等。合理选择存储介质和启动方式,可以有效提升系统启动速度。

转载请注明出处安可林文章网 » 引导程序是什么问题 引导程序的定义和作用

相关推荐

    声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com